Overview
74AHCT1G08QSE-7 from Diodes Incorporated is an automotive-grade single 2-input positive AND gate in SOT353 package, operating from 4.5V to 5.5V with ±8mA output drive at 5.0V, balanced propagation delays (max 8.0ns at 125°C, CL=50pF), and AEC-Q100 Grade 1 qualification (-40°C to +125°C ambient). It performs Boolean Y = A • B in push-pull logic circuits for signal gating in engine control units and body electronics.

Technical Context
This device implements a non-inverting 2-input AND function using advanced CMOS technology optimized for 5V automotive systems. Its Schmitt-trigger inputs tolerate slow-rising signals (≤20 ns/V transition rate), and input voltage range extends beyond VCC (–0.5V to 6.5V), enabling robust interfacing with mixed-voltage subsystems.
Designed for IATF 16949-certified manufacturing, it features ESD protection exceeding 2000V HBM and 1000V CDM, latch-up immunity >100mA, and operates reliably up to 150°C junction temperature. Power dissipation is limited to 250mW with thermal resistance θJA = 385°C/W in SOT353.
Key Specifications
| Parameter | Value and Actual Design Meaning |
|---|---|
| Logic Function | 2-input positive AND (Y = A • B); enables conditional signal pass-through in safety-critical control paths |
| Supply Voltage Range | 4.5V to 5.5V; matches nominal 5V automotive rail with ±10% tolerance for battery transients |
| Output Drive | ±8mA at 5.0V; sufficient to drive multiple 74AHCT inputs or small LED indicators without buffering |
| Propagation Delay | Max 8.0ns at –40°C to +125°C, CL = 50pF; ensures timing predictability in real-time engine management logic |
| Ambient Temp Range | –40°C to +125°C (Grade 1); certified for under-hood and transmission control module deployment |
| ESD Protection | 2000V HBM, 1000V CDM per AEC-Q100; eliminates need for external TVS in cost-sensitive harness interfaces |
| Input Thresholds | VIL ≤ 0.8V, VIH ≥ 2.0V at VCC = 5V; provides 1.2V noise margin against electrical interference in vehicle networks |
Pinout & Package
SOT353 (2.15mm × 2.1mm × 1.1mm, 0.65mm pitch) - ultra-compact 5-pin surface-mount package with exposed pad not electrically connected; moisture sensitivity level 1 per J-STD-020.
| Pin/Terminal | Circuit Role | Design Meaning |
|---|---|---|
| 1 | A | Primary logic input; accepts voltages from –0.5V to 6.5V independent of VCC |
| 2 | B | Secondary logic input; Schmitt-triggered for noise immunity on slow-switching sensors |
| 3 | GND | Ground reference; must be low-impedance connection to minimize switching noise coupling |
| 4 | Y | Push-pull output; drives high/low actively without pull-up resistors in bus termination |
| 5 | VCC | Positive supply; decoupling capacitor (100nF) required within 3mm for stable 5V operation |

FAQ
What is the maximum operating junction temperature for the 74AHCT1G08QSE-7?
The absolute maximum junction temperature is +150°C, with recommended operation up to +125°C ambient under specified thermal conditions. At 125°C ambient and 385°C/W θJA, power dissipation must be limited to 65mW to stay within the 150°C junction limit, verified per DS41462 Rev. 1–2 Section 5.
Does the 74AHCT1G08QSE-7 require external pull-up or pull-down resistors on inputs?
No. Unused inputs must be tied to VCC or GND per DS41462 Section 3, but no external resistors are needed due to internal input structure. The Schmitt-trigger inputs eliminate ambiguity in floating states, and VI range extends beyond VCC, allowing direct connection to 5V rails without level shifters.
Can the 74AHCT1G08QSE-7 drive a 50pF load within timing specifications at 125°C?
Yes. The datasheet guarantees tPD ≤ 10.5ns (CL = 50pF) across –40°C to +125°C, measured with 5V ±0.5V supply. This is validated in Section 6 switching characteristics and confirmed by AEC-Q100 temperature cycling tests, making it suitable for high-speed CAN or LIN bus interface logic in extreme environments.
Is the SOT353 package of the 74AHCT1G08QSE-7 compatible with standard reflow profiles?
Yes. With Moisture Sensitivity Level 1 per J-STD-020, the SOT353 package supports standard lead-free reflow profiles (peak 260°C, 20–40s above 217°C) without baking. Pad layout follows Diodes' outline AP02007, and thermal resistance data assumes FR-4 board with 2oz copper and minimum recommended copper area per Section 4.
